Who We Are

We are a Bible-based, Christ-centered church growing alive, deep and bold in the love and knowledge of Jesus. We hold firm that the Bible is God’s Word.  We believe that Jesus is the only way of salvation and that we are saved by His grace through faith.  As part of the Association of Free Lutheran Congregations (AFLC), we are grounded in biblical and Lutheran doctrine that is shared with grace and love.

AFLC

We are part of the Association of Free Lutheran Congregations (AFLC). The AFLC was organized in 1962 by 40-50 congregations of the former Lutheran Free Church (LFC). It’s a fellowship of independent congregations dedicated working together in the service of God’s Kingdom.
